The final cost to clean your air ducts depends on a few straightforward factors. We look at the total square footage of your home, the number of individual vents and returns you have, and how many separate HVAC units are running the system. If your ducts have heavy debris buildup or require specialized attention for mold or deep-seated allergens, that will also influence the labor involved. Excessive dust buildup on surfaces throughout your Salem home is a common indicator. If you notice recurring allergy or respiratory issues that seem tied to being indoors, your ducts might be contributing. Unusual odors coming from your vents are also a clue.

Look for visible dust or debris accumulating around your vents, especially after the HVAC system runs. If you experience persistent musty or stale odors from your heating or cooling system, it's a good indicator. Any signs of mold growth or pest activity within the ducts are critical warning signs that cleaning is needed.
